Adjective: scabrous  ska-brus
  1. (biology) rough to the touch; covered with scales or scurf
    "The scabrous surface of the plant's leaves helps it conserve water";
    - lepidote, leprose, scaly, scurfy
     
  2. Dealing with salacious or indecent material
    "a scabrous novel"
